Sparkling Art Projects

On Thursday, school let out early in Solon, so some of the 1st and 2nd graders came to the library and made sparkling art projects. Everybody could either color a picture or draw their own onto card stock. Then we painted over the pictures with a mixture of Epsom salt, water, and glitter. They finished off the project by decorating a frame for their picture. We all had a great time and everybody's pictures turned out very beautiful and extra glittery! Lots of New Easy Readers!

We just finished processing a big order of easy readers and put them out on the shelves. The easy readers (or green dot books) are simple books that are designed for children who are just learning to read on their own. The new books include a lot of favorite characters including Fancy Nancy, Star Wars, Spiderman, Batman, Eloise, Thomas the Train, and Mercer Mayer's Little Critter.
